For his 17th ECM album, multi-instrumentalist and world traveler Stephan Micus turns his dedicated attention to a handful of reed instruments, including the Iraqi mudbesh, the Egyptian nay, the shō (Japanese mouth organ), the Balinese suling, and the Burmese hné. With these tools, he builds a 10-story temple of peaceful gradations. Sounds connect the dots to a range of geographical influences, from Scandinavia to the Far East, but always with a tender sincerity. The contradiction of this music is its ability to offer us shelter after a long journey even as it sends us on our way for another.
